Laurie was born and raised in East Stroudsburg and graduated from East Stroudsburg High School in 1975. Her experience as a high school and college athlete led to her interest in athletic training and physical therapy. She earned her Bachelor of Arts degree in English from Lafayette College in 1979, her athletic training certification from the National Athletic Trainers Association in 1981, her Master of Science degree in Physical Therapy from Duke University in 1982, and her Doctorate in Physical Therapy from Regis University in 2009. She began her career as a physical therapist/athletic trainer at Purdue University in 1982, working with the legendary William E. “Pinky” Newell, then spent five years at Columbia University. She moved from athletic training to outpatient physical therapy in 1989 and returned home to East Stroudsburg in 1995, when she opened her private practice.

She has been board certified in sports physical therapy since 1994 and in orthopaedic physical therapy since 1997. She is a member of the American Physical Therapy Association, the Pennsylvania Physical Therapy Association, the American Academy of Orthopaedic Manual Physical Therapists, the National Athletic Trainers Association, and the Pennsylvania Athletic Trainers Society.

She has attended many continuing education courses over the years, including multiple courses through the Institute of Physical Art, Michigan State University College of Osteopathic Medicine, and the American Academy of Orthopaedic Manual Physical Therapists.
